"First heat wave during raikou hours in Spain"


#PokemonGO: When Niantic changed the event hours from morning to afternoon, a lot of players in Spain were afraid of what was going to happen in summer. From 15:00 PM to 18:00 PM are usually the hotter hours here.This week, we are going to have the first problem: A heat wave warning with an average of 40ºC (104 °F) in almost all the country. You can see the forecast here https://ift.tt/31Nogui this is only the beginning of summer. Niantic would have to rethink this hours, because in hot countries that hours are a danger to health. The same way we have day and night and nobody would understand having a raid event at 4:00 AM in some countries, we also have summer and winter, and so it's a mistake trying to put the same hour for everybody around the world.EDIT: Clarification: I'm not talking about weather here. I'm talking about seasons. Nobody can predict the weather we will have the next week. But we know it is going to be hot in summer. The same way we know it is going to be dark during night.So what I'm suggesting it's not having the best time span for my region, but rethinking this 3 hours events thing by having in mind we live in a planet with seasons and diferent latitudes. via /r/TheSilphRoad https://ift.tt/2FwWd96
